CSDN论坛 > Java > Web 开发

如何设置输入框为只读? [问题点数:0分]

Bbs2
本版专家分:458
结帖率 95.97%
CSDN今日推荐
Bbs3
本版专家分:564
Bbs4
本版专家分:1990
Bbs8
本版专家分:37303
Blank
蓝花 2007年1月 Java大版内专家分月排行榜第三
Bbs3
本版专家分:966
Bbs7
本版专家分:10580
Bbs4
本版专家分:1394
匿名用户不能发表回复!
其他相关推荐
html中input不可用或是只读的几种方式和区别
将HTML文本框设为不可编辑文本框。方法1: onfocus=this.blur()<input type="text" name="input1" value="不可编辑文本框" onfocus=this.blur()>方法2:readonly<input type="text" name="input1" value="不可编辑文本框" readonly> <input type="text"
下拉框实现只读状态
设置为只读状态有几种方式 1.readonly  2.disabled 但是不能把数据提交到后台 以上2种方法只适用于输入框, 下来框只读状态 没有设置为只读的属性,所以只能用js实现了,下边是在网上找的方法 onfocus="this.defaultIndex=this.selectedIndex;" onchange="this.selectedIndex=this.default
Android设置EditText为只读
主要使用EditText中的函数接口setInputType进行设置: EditText edt = new EditText(this); edt.setInputType(InputType.TYPE_NULL); // 设置颜色 edt.setTextColor(Color.GRAY); 哎找到了相同的内容,lilin_emcc的博客:http://blog.csdn.net...
设置HTML表单文本框为只读的几种方式
有时候,我们希望表单中的文本框是只读的,让用户只能查看信息而不能修改其中的信息,使 input type=”text” name=”input” value=”HTML” 的内容中value得值,就是”HTML”不可以修改。实现的方式有如下几种。 方法一:修改 onfocus 参数为 this.blur()<input type="text" name="input" value="HTML" o
HTML中让表单input等文本框为只读不可编辑的方法汇总
有时候,我们希望表单中的文本框是只读的,让用户不能修改其中的信息,如使 的内容,"测试"两个字不可以修改。实现的方式归纳一下,有如下几种。  方法1: onfocus=this.blur() 当鼠标放不上就离开焦点 测试" onfocus=this.blur()>  方法2:readonly  测试" readonly>  测试" readonly="true">  方法3
input标签动态设置只读属性及其兼容性
项目中,经常会用到input标签,有时候还会用到input标签的只读属性“readOnly”。但是,input标签的只读属性“readOnly”具有一定的局限性,它只支持谷歌浏览器,不支持火狐浏览器和IE8浏览器。如果要求考虑兼容性,让input标签的只读属性同时支持谷歌、火狐和IE,那么我们可以采用input标签的另外一个属性:disabled。动态设置只读属性的具体方法如下: HTML代码:
android EditText控件设置只读
showAll = (EditText) findViewById(R.id.showall);   showAll.setCursorVisible(false);         showAll.setFocusable(false);            showAll.setFocusableInTouchMode(false);
jquery对某个标签设置只读(readonly)或者禁用(disabled)属性
1,jquery 设置readonly属性 $('input').attr(&quot;readonly&quot;,&quot;readonly&quot;)//将input元素设置为readonly $('input').removeAttr(&quot;readonly&quot;);//去除input元素的readonly属性 if($('input').attr(&quot;readonly&quot;)==true)//判断input元素是否已经设置了r...
通过JavaScript将输入框设置为只读
注意:readOnly中的O要大写//页面初始化录入,判断指标说明是否为工资性支出。  function init() {   var mark = "";   //如果指标说明为“工资性支出”,则工资支出那一项变为只读,且值为“指标可用金额”;其他录入框都不可录入。   if(mark!="" && mark=="工资性支出") {    document.getElementById("m
AngularJS进阶(三)HTML:让表单、文本框只读,不可编辑的方法
HTML:让表单、文本框只读,不可编辑的方法 有时候,我们希望表单中的文本框是只读的,让用户不能修改其中的信息,如使中国"> 的内容,"中国"两个字不可以修改。实现的方式归纳一下,有如下几种。 方法1: onfocus=this.blur() 中国" onfocus=this.blur()> 方法2:readonly 中国" readonly>   中国" readonly="tru
关闭
关闭